Bedford to Maidstone East by train

A train trip from Bedford to Maidstone East takes about 2hrs 44 mins on average, covering roughly 73 miles (117 kilometres). With around 46 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£51.90,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Bedford to Maidstone East start from £51.90 one way, or £52.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Bedford to Maidstone East are available for £52.60 one way, or £74.00 return

Station Facilities and Services

At Bedford Station, you'll find a range of facilities designed to make your travel experience as comfortable and convenient as possible. The ticket office is open every day, with hours extending from early morning to late evening, ensuring you can pick up your tickets easily. Automated ticket machines are available, providing the option to collect tickets purchased online.

The station is well-equipped to support travelers with accessibility needs. Step-free access is provided across all platforms, and accessible ticket machines accommodate those with the Disabled Persons Railcard. Though there’s no designated waiting room, the seating area ensures comfort while you wait for your train. For added convenience, an induction loop is available for those who require it.

Station Facilities at Maidstone East

The station is equipped with a comprehensive ticketing service, featuring a ticket office open from early morning till night on weekdays and weekends. This ensures that you can purchase your tickets or collect those bought online at your convenience. Maidstone East also provides accessible ticket machines, an induction loop for those with hearing impairments, and smartcard issuance for streamlined travel.

For passenger convenience, the station offers step-free access, ensuring ease of navigation for everyone. Although luggage storage facilities are currently unavailable, travelers can benefit from amenities such as heated waiting rooms and accessible toilets on Platform 1 during staffing hours. Safety is paramount, and CCTV coverage throughout ensures peace of mind for travelers.
